As much as I liked all previous Dan Brown novels, I must admit that all in all, I am fairly disappointed in “The Lost Symbol”.

First of all, the action was a bit slow to pick up tempo. It finally did (about half-way through the book) and then it was quite in Dan Brown’s style.

Secondly, for an author of Brown’s caliber, “The Lost Symbol” failed to deliver in the controversy department. Now, I was not expecting another “Da Vince Code’ but this one lacked the guts to take a step farther, which not only would have made it a great read, but also could have started an interesting and possible explosive discussion. As it is…

The only thing I took from reading this novel were the few bold statement about the god-like potential of the human mind, which sparked my interest enough to do some more research in the field.

Is it a book worth reading? I leave that decision up to you, my dear readers.
